Transaction 581da1b55d086263f714235a65058552dbd2a54db766b6bdcae405c0267ab968
1 Input
1 Output
-
581da1b55d086263f714235a65058552dbd2a54db766b6bdcae405c0267ab968:0
- value
- 486489
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 b0741220b03b7ff7d55a5fed8be4a686084e480c3078dee60e44d3adf3fc34cc
- address
- bc1pkp6pyg9s8dll0426tlkche9xscyyujqvxpudaeswgnf6muluxnxqygfyda